The median CL was significantly shorter in the first trimester than in the second and thirdAbstract: Aim: To assess the reproducibility of a semiautomatic quantification tool for cervical stiffness and evaluate the normal changes in cervical elasticity during the three trimesters of pregnancy. Methods: This longitudinal prospective pilot study evaluated cervical elasticity during the three trimesters of pregnancy (11–14, 20–24 and 28–32 weeks) in women with singleton pregnancies. Women with a history of conization, cerclage, cervical Naboth cysts (diameter > 10 mm), cervical tumors, or uterine malformation were excluded. A semiautomatic tool was used to evaluate the stiffness of the whole cervix and the internal and external cervical os with multiple quantitative elasticity parameters and the cervical length (CL) on the sagittal view via transvaginal elastography. Intraclass correlation coefficients (ICC) and Bland–Altman analysis were used to assess intra‐ and interobserver variability. E‐Cervix parameters during the three trimesters were compared using the Friedman test. Results: In total, 217 women with 651 strain examinations during the three trimesters were included. The intra‐ and interobserver ICC for the E‐Cervix parameters ranged from 0.947 to 0.991 and 0.855 to 0.989, respectively. There were significant differences in all parameters among the three trimesters. Cervical elasticity showed significant softening and became heterogeneous during the three trimesters. The median CL was significantly shorter in the first trimester than in the second and third trimesters ( P = 0.004, P < 0.001). Conclusion: E‐Cervix provides a graphical tool for operators to easily define regions of interest and obtain multiple repeatable measures of elasticity. The normal references for E‐Cervix parameters during the three trimesters reflect the physiological cervical changes during pregnancy. … (more)
